Free-range ducks from local farms in the South-West of France
We only cook ducks from the South-West of France that have been awarded theIGP Canard à Foie Gras du Sud-Ouest. The Protected Geographical Indication (PGI) is an official European quality label that guarantees the origin and characteristics of a product. This quality label assures you that every duck processed at Esprit Foie Gras has been raised, prepared and packaged in the South-West of France. What's more, PGI duck rearing must comply with strict specifications monitored by government-approved certifying bodies. These specifications include the following:
- free-range rearing of ducks for at least 81 days, exclusively in the South-West (Chalosse, Gascony, Gers, Landes, Périgord, Quercy)
- feed made with GMO-free corn from the South-West of France
The question of animal welfare is thus at the heart of the PGI's considerations. At Esprit Foie Gras, our duck products come from farms that respect animals and our traditions.

The French National Nutrition and Health Program (PNNS), whose overall aim is to improve the health of the entire population, promotes sustainable nutrition. In particular, the latest PNNS report recommends giving preference to poultry meat (chicken, pigeon, duck, rabbit) over other meats..
